HIGH SCHOOL ATHLETES OF THE WEEK

- Adam Coleman

Boys Ronald Holmes,

Northside

Notable: Also a top-tier quarterbac­k, Holmes is on a tear on the basketball court, too. He scored 27 points in a 70-55 victory over Waltrip and 25 points in an 80-49 victory over Wisdom. That comes after a 31-point, 13-rebound performanc­e against Houston Sterling and a 30point, 16-rebound output against Madison earlier this month.

What coach Bryan Shelton said: “Not only is he putting the ball in the basket, leading us in rebounding and also taking care of point guard duties for us, he’s also doing a great job emotionall­y in having us in a business-like manner. No matter who we play, he makes sure the rest of his guys are ready to play.”

Other nominees

Joshua Fanuiel, Elkins: Fanuiel scored 20 points with five rebounds and three steals in a 59-46 victory over George Ranch. Elkins enters the week 13-1 and is ranked seventh in the Texas Associatio­n of Basketball Coaches’ Class 6A rankings.

Kaden Tate, Shadow Creek: The freshman scored 16 points with 10 rebounds in a 71-68 victory over Hastings. Shadow Creek is ranked eighth in this week’s TABC Class 6A poll.

Hayden Windsor, Dawson: Windsor made a season-high four 3-pointers in a 43-33 victory over Pearland while finishing with 17 points and nine rebounds. He added 14 points and five rebounds in a 56-44 victory over Hastings.

Girls Reese Rupe,

Grand Oaks

Notable: The sophomore midfielder is one of Houston area’s top scorers with 17 goals this season. She scored two goals with an assist in a 6-0 victory over New Caney. It’s her sixth game with at least one goal and fourth with at least one goal and one assist. Grand Oaks is 10-0-1 this season.

Other nominees Emari Sidney, Cypress Springs: The team’s second-leading scorer tallied 10 points with 12 rebounds and five assists in a 55-47 district victory over Langham Creek.

Jordyn Marshall, Manvel: She scored 31 points in a victory over Baytown Sterling as the Lady Mavs moved to 9-1 in district play.

Ashlyn Jones, Klein Oak: Jones had 13 points and 11 rebounds with three steals in a 41-34 victory over Klein Collins. Klein Oak has won six straight games.
